Can I drive my car out of China?

Can I drive my new bought KIA SPORTAGE-R which I bought in Shanghai out of China to Russia?

You need to go through the formalities to apply for relevant certificate and permits. I hear that the procedure is very complicated. You may go to the exit and entry offie under the local public security bureau to enquire about this.
